Ant+ werkt met 4 byte channel IDs. Daarin zit nogal wat informatie, onder andere een 16 bit device ID, dat kan worden verlengd tot 20 bit. Als twee devices gepaired zijn luistert de ontvanger alleen nog op het gepairde kanaal.
Als alle andere channel info identiek is (onwaarschijnlijk), zijn er dus minstens 65536 verschillende IDs mogelijk. Volgens mij kan het voorkomen bij unidirectionele communicatie voorkomen dat er tijdelijk verkeerde info binnenkomt, maar de kans dat dat gebeurt is vrijwel nul. De kans dat iemand die je tegen komt een andere ID heeft is ongeveer 65535/65536. Als je in een marathon 10000 mensen tegen het lijf loopt is de kans dat die allemaal een ander ID dan jij hadden nog altijd ruim 85% (65535/65536)^10000 = 85 %. Dus het is een non-probleem.
Daar was 365cycle even sneller en grondiger. Het is lang geleden dat ik met ant geprutst heb.
Als alle andere channel info identiek is (onwaarschijnlijk), zijn er dus minstens 65536 verschillende IDs mogelijk. Volgens mij kan het voorkomen bij unidirectionele communicatie voorkomen dat er tijdelijk verkeerde info binnenkomt, maar de kans dat dat gebeurt is vrijwel nul. De kans dat iemand die je tegen komt een andere ID heeft is ongeveer 65535/65536. Als je in een marathon 10000 mensen tegen het lijf loopt is de kans dat die allemaal een ander ID dan jij hadden nog altijd ruim 85% (65535/65536)^10000 = 85 %. Dus het is een non-probleem.
Daar was 365cycle even sneller en grondiger. Het is lang geleden dat ik met ant geprutst heb.
Fietser en knutselaar en eventjes niet in vorm. Roets, FlevoRacer en diverse (carbon) zelfbouwers voor 1 of 2 personen